Env vars for the Userhive split (Corvax monolith extraction). `USERHIVE_BASE_URL` points at the new service; leave blank to route through the monolith shim. `USERHIVE_TIMEOUT_MS` defaults to 800. `SPLIT_MODE` accepts `shadow`, `canary`, or `full` — contractors start in `shadow`. Do not enable `full` without sign-off from the platform lead. Service-to-service calls are signed, so the shared signing secret must be present in your `.env`. Add it on the line that follows.

vault entry, fadup-tagag: RELAY_SECRET8=2fd92179

[ ] Key ceremony item 7 — Sketchloom undo/redo keys. Reviewer: confirm the undo stack encryption key and the redo mirror key were generated in the same session and never exported. Check the ceremony log shows two witnesses for each. Diagram state snapshots must decrypt with both keys before sign-off; test with the sample canvas in the Harrowfield staging vault. If either key fails verification, halt and restart the ceremony. Unseal the staging vault with the passphrase below.

recovery phrase for tafop-tagef: casdor-ulair-norys-druion-sorius-jorael-ralwyn

## Auth

During the Marrowgate FD-leak hunt we added `fdwatch`, a sidecar that snapshots open descriptors per process. It authenticates to the Oxhollow metrics collector with a scoped internal key — read-only, metrics namespace only. Reviewers: confirm the key never appears in process args, only env. Rotation is monthly; the leak dashboards break silently if rotation is missed. For audit reproduction, the current collector key is provided directly below this line.

app token of fajop-fahif = qvz4-AnML

## v3.4.1 — Setting renamed

The Murmurline collector's old LOG_SAMPLE_PCT was ambiguous (percent vs. ratio), so it is now LOG_SAMPLE_RATIO, a float in [0,1]. The loader accepts the old name until v4.0 with a deprecation warning. Update murmurline.env accordingly and keep variable ordering stable for diff reviews, because the shipper's upload credential is assigned on the line directly after the sampling ratio.

sealed setting: RELAY_SECRET3=a28